T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The utility model belongs to battery negative pressure formation technical field, concretely relates to a sucking disc probe subassembly. BACKGROUND
[0002] In the production and manufacturing process of the existing large cylindrical lithium battery, the process of negative pressure formation is needed, that is, the battery is continuously charged and discharged, and the waste gas generated in the battery is extracted through the negative pressure suction nozzle, so as to activate the electrode material and generate the solid electrolyte interface.
[0003] Because there are many batteries on a single tray, a corresponding number of negative pressure caps are also needed on the negative pressure equipment to guide the battery, so that the battery liquid injection port is aligned with the negative pressure suction nozzle; the existing negative pressure cap has the problem of frequent battery sticking due to large friction or thick residual electrolyte after the negative pressure formation is completed, and because manual operation into the equipment is too cumbersome and has safety hazards, there is a need to solve the problem of battery sticking. SUMMARY
[0004] In view of the above problems, the utility model provides a sucking disc probe subassembly, which is characterized in that a sucking disc unit is installed on the probe mechanism that contacts the battery, and the battery is adsorbed and guided to the battery tray after the negative pressure formation is completed, so as to solve the problem of battery sticking of the negative pressure mechanism.
[0005] A sucking disc probe subassembly comprises a base unit, a sucking disc unit, a negative probe unit and a positive probe unit vertically and downwardly penetrating the base unit; and a vacuum pump connected to the top of the sucking disc unit.
[0006] More specifically, a temperature probe unit is downwardly penetrating the base unit.
[0007] The working steps of the utility model include: the battery is pushed into the external negative pressure cap by the external mechanism and contacts the negative pressure suction nozzle; the external cylinder drives the base unit to move up and down, so that the negative probe unit and the positive probe unit respectively contact the negative pole and the positive pole at the top of the battery, and charging and discharging is performed, at this time the sucking disc unit contacts the top of the battery; after the charging and discharging is completed, the external negative pressure mechanism is started, the sucking disc unit adsorbs the battery, and the external cylinder moves the base unit downwardly, so that the battery stuck in the external negative pressure cap is pushed into the battery tray.
[0008] The utility model has the advantages that the battery is adsorbed by the sucking disc unit, the battery and the external negative pressure cap are separated, the battery is prevented from being stuck in the negative pressure cap, and the production cost of the battery is reduced.
